Session Description
Many telecom operators remain constrained by deeply embedded legacy applications and mainframe systems that sit at the core of billing, operations, and digital platforms. These environments are costly to maintain, slow to change, and increasingly limit the ability to modernize. At the same time, leaders are under pressure to reduce operating expense and free up capital, while modernizing without introducing outages, service disruption, or negative customer impact across mission-critical systems.
This executive roundtable, hosted by AWS and Publicis Sapient, brings together senior technology leaders for a candid, peer-level discussion on how operators are addressing these challenges in practice.
The moderated conversation will focus on practical approaches to reducing long-term operating costs, taking cost out of legacy environments, and unlocking capital tied up in technical debt across billing systems, operational platforms, and digital channels.
Participants will exchange perspectives on how AI-powered modernization techniques are changing the speed, risk profile, and economics of legacy transformation, supported by enterprise-grade AWS cloud and generative AI services.
